Let the "What does it all mean?" talk begin!!!

Up 3-1 in the NBA Finals and seeking out just one more victory with three chances at their disposal (the latest coming tonight in Orlando), the natural instinct for various Lakers could be to get ahead of themselves and envision their individual lives and legacies as champions.  Thankfully, pie-in-the-sky day dreams aside, that doesn't appear to be a condition plaguing the purple and gold roster.  Yes, Phil and Kobe folks cop to butterflies, along with an awareness of just how close the endgame sits.  But as for crowning themselves prematurely... Thank you, no.  We'll wait until the fourth win is officially in the books, particularly with the Magic determined to retain their say in the matter.  And that exact same restraint has been displayed by the media.

Okay, that last part is pretty much a lie.

Happy to presume this puppy in the bag, the scribes have taken to forward looking, analyzing post-title lives for various folks on the Lakers.  In particular, Phil Jackson and Kobe Bryant.  

For the "right here, right now" coach
, a tenth title would not only place him Big Kahuna among the all-time ringed (quite possibly an unbreakable record in the making), but perhaps once and for all convince the skeptics that he hasn't found the success purely through smoke, mirrors and elite players.  As BK and I discussed with ESPN's Eric Neel during our latest 710 ESPN podkast, perhaps we as a collective have been too willingly pegged a guy based on simplistic definitions of what a coach "does."  How much longer PJ will be around to shift perceptions isn't set in stone.

Bryant, meanwhile, can lay the groundwork for his second shot at a dynasty.  Unable to picture himself in another uni (although really, does this strike anybody as "news?") and hoping for another season or so in cahoots with Jackson, Kobe is on the cusp of finally putting to bed the "Hasn't won without Shaq" talk.  Ask one of his peers, however, and that yap was nothing but bunk from the start.  (Dude interviewed by ESPN's Marc Stein goes by the name of Jerry.  Apparently decent at the roundball himself). 

       Kobe? As one of my mentors, Mark Heisler, so aptly put it earlier this week in the Los Angeles Times, Bryant generates as much scorn as love because his highs and lows are so outrageous, compared to the virtual lifelong consistency of His Airness.

      "Jordan was a straight line across the top of the graph," Heisler wrote, while "Bryant is a wavy line."

      Wavy is actually putting it kindly after a wild decade on the Kobe Coaster. Yet there is no shame, here on Earth, in needing help from the likes of Gasol and Fisher to win it all. Julius Erving couldn't win a ring in the NBA until he hooked up with Moses Malone, just like Oscar Robertson went ring-less until he was teamed with Kareem Abdul-Jabbar. Shaq, for the record, has zero titles without a Kobe or Dwyane Wade to share the burden. That's usually how it works in this universe.

      "If people think that's what he needs to validate his career, so be it, but I don't think that's the case at all," West said of Bryant lacking a ring without O'Neal as a sidekick. "This is a unique player.   Any time you start talking about who the best is, you're always going to have controversy. But Kobe is upper, upper echelon. I'm not talking about the top 10 [of all time]. This franchise has had a lot of good players. Absolutely the greatest leader I've ever seen would be Magic Johnson, and he was also the greatest teammate, but as far as skill Kobe is No. 1 on the list."

     "When you're that great, sometimes people don't want to give you the credit. But when Kobe walks away from this game, he's going to leave huge footprints, just as Michael Jordan did.

     "This is a once-every-25-years player. Appreciate him while he's here."
